## What are Sankey Diagrams?

Sankey diagrams, named after their inventor, British printer William Sankey, are a type of flow chart or flow graph used to show the distribution and flow of quantities like energy, material, etc., through a system. The unique feature of these diagrams is the use of proportional bands to represent the value of the flow.

### Key Characteristics

1. **Proportional Bands:** The width of the bands signifies the volume or intensity of the flow between nodes or elements. This visual cue helps in instantly grasping the relative significance of different flows.
2. **Node Representation:** These diagrams consist of nodes which are the points where flows meet or diverge (such as the start, end, or transformation points of the flow stream). Each node signifies a state in the flow’s lifecycle.
3. **Directionality:** Unlike some other chart types, Sankey diagrams implicitly show direction with the flow of material or information, making it easier to visualize complex systems.

## Applications of Sankey Diagrams

Sankey diagrams are widely applied across different sectors because of their unique ability to illustrate complex flows in an easily understandable manner. Here are some common applications:

– **Energy Systems:** Tracking how energy is generated, consumed, transformed, and lost in power grids or industrial processes.
– **Supply Chain Analysis:** Visualizing the flow of goods, materials, or information from suppliers to manufacturers, as well as from manufacturers to distributors and consumers.
– **Web Analytics:** Mapping user navigation from various sources (like search engines or other websites) to destinations on a site, revealing which entry points drive the most traffic.
– **Environmental Sciences:** Modeling water, air, and energy cycles to understand environmental impact and flow efficiency.
– **Social Sciences:** Tracing the flow of ideas, resources, or movements within social systems or networks.

## Best Practices for Creating Sankey Diagrams

Creating effective Sankey diagrams is a blend of design principles and data insights. Here are some key practices:

1. **Decompose Your Data:** Before plotting, break down the data into flows, sources, and sinks. Grouping data by categories helps in structuring the diagram logically.
2. **Limit the Number of Lines:** Avoid clutter by not overwhelming the diagram with too many flows. Use filters if the full dataset is too complex to display neatly.
3. **Proportional Scaling:** Keep the band widths proportional to the data they represent. This allows for accurate interpretation of the relative sizes of different flows.
4. **Label Clarity:** Use concise labels along with tooltips for more detailed information on hover. Ambiguity decreases comprehension and confuses viewers.
5. **Maintain Consistency:** Ensure that the same categories and colors are consistently used for similar entities throughout the diagram.
6. **Focus on the Most Significant Flows:** Prioritize important flows by grouping or highlighting, which can be crucial in visualizing key dynamics in a complex system.
